The Louisville Leopards Boys Basketball team battled to an 18-18 tie at halftime, but a second half blitz in which Perry outscored Louisville 40-10 downed the Leopards, 58-28. Joey DiCicco led Perry with 22 points, while Toby Minster led the Leopards with 9 points.
Brianna Libertore scored 21 points and grabbed 10 rebounds as the Louisville Lady Leopards beat the Northwest Indians 57-37 to improve to 5-0.
Despite hitting eleven 3-pointers, five from Owen Gramoy, the Leopards fell to Carrollton 68-62. The Leopards defense simply had no answer for Warriors senior guard John Lowdermilk who poured in 28 points, including 11 in the final quarter.
A 11-0 run to start the fourth quarter lifted the Lady Leopards over the Perry Panthers 50-44 at Louisville High School Wednesday Night. Brianna Libertore and Alyssa each scored 14 points to lead the Lady Leps.
